Parking area resurfacing services involve restoring or replacing the top layer of an existing driveway, parking lot, or other paved surfaces. This process typically includes removing damaged or worn asphalt, preparing the base, and applying a new layer of asphalt or other suitable materials. The goal is to create a smooth, durable surface that can withstand daily use and environmental elements, enhancing both safety and appearance. Professional cont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the resurfaced area is even, properly sealed, and long-lasting.

Many property owners turn to resurfacing services when their existing parking areas develop common problems such as cracks, potholes, surface deterioration, or fading. These issues can lead to safety hazards, vehicle damage, or an unappealing look that affects curb appeal. Resurfacing helps address these concerns by repairing surface imperfections and providing a fresh, uniform finish. It can also extend the lifespan of the parking area, delaying the need for complete replacement and saving money over time.

The overview below groups typical Parking Area Resurfacing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pleasanton,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or resurfacing projects, such as patching potholes or small areas, often range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of surface damage and area size.

Medium-Size Resurfacing - Larger parking lot sections or moderate resurfacing work us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common for commercial properties seeking to improve appearance and safety.

Full Parking Area Resurfacing - Complete resurfacing of a standard-sized parking lot can range from $3,500-$7,000, with larger or more complex projects potentially reaching $10,000 or more. Fewer jobs push into the highest tiers, typically involving extensive surface preparation or unique site conditions.

Full Replacement - Total parking lot replacement, including stripping and new surfacing, often costs $15,000-$30,000 or higher. These larger projects are less frequent but necessary for severely deteriorated surfaces or major redevelopment efforts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
